I attempted to write a oage that you can chat on with php. It ended up being a page that reloads itself all the time which isn't really what I wanted. But I didn't know how to do it differently. Is there another way? I heard something about flush()? Kind regards, Oliver -- PHP General Mailing

Re: [PHP] Chat with php

2002-10-07 Thread Robert Cummings
You can have your script enter a loop to check for data in a database. If data output it then calls the flush() function to output to the browser. Then sleep for some time, then wakeup and repeat. You may have issues with some browsers using this technique, but generally it does work. The key is
